Step 1: Assessment and Containment

Our technicians will arrive quickly to assess the situation and contain the affected area to prevent further water damage. This may involve setting up containment barriers, removing affected materials, and using specialized equipment to extract standing water. We’ll get to work right away to prevent the spread of water and reduce damage to your home.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Using specialized equipment, like submersible pumps and wet/dry vacuums, we’ll extract as much water as possible from the affected area. This may involve removing affected materials, like drywall or flooring, to access the water source. We’ll work efficiently to reduce downtime and get your home back to normal as soon as possible.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Once the water has been extracted, our technicians will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ify the affected area. This may involve setting up industrial-strength fans and dehumidifiers to speed up the drying process. We’ll monitor the area closely to ensure it’s dry and safe for occupancy.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

Finally, our technicians will clean and sanitize the affected area to prevent the growth of mold and bacteria. This may involve using spec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to remove any remaining moisture and contaminants. We’ll leave your home feeling fresh and clean when we’re done.

Window Leak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water leak with minimal damage Yes No You can likely fix it yourself with basic tools and DIY skills.
Large water leak with extensive damage No Yes You’ll need specialized equipment and expertise to prevent further damage and ensure a thorough dry-out.
Musty odors or mold growth No Yes You’ll need professional equipment and expertise to remove the mold and prevent future growth.
Water damage to electrical systems or appliances No Yes Electrical systems and appliances can be hazardous when exposed to water, and a professional should handle the repair.
Water damage to structural elements, like walls or floors No Yes Structural elements need specialized expertise and equipment to repair, and a professional should handle the job.
Water damage in areas with high humidity or moisture No Yes High humidity or moisture can exacerbate water damage, and a professional should handle the repair to ensure a thorough dry-out.

Window Leak Water Removal Cost In Irving, TX

The cost of window leak water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Irving, TX. Here are some estimated costs for common scenarios: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ction and drying $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ment needed
Contamination cleanup and sanitizing $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of contaminants, and equipment needed
Structural repairs (walls, floors, etc.) $2,000 – $10,000 Size of affected area, type of repairs needed, and equipment required
Mold remediation and removal $1,500 – $6,000 Size of affected area, type of mold, and equipment needed
Water damage to electrical systems or appliances $2,500 – $10,000 Severity of damage, type of equipment needed, and labor costs

Common Questions About Window Leak Water Removal

Q: What causes window leaks?

A: Window leaks can be caused by a variety of factors, including weather damage, poor installation, or worn-out seals. We’ll assess the damage to find out the root cause and create a plan to fix it.

Q: Can I fix a window leak myself?

A: In some cases, yes. If the leak is minor and you have basic DIY skills, you may be able to fix it yourself. But, if the leak is extensive or you’re unsure about the cause, it’s best to call a professional to ensure a thorough and safe repair.
